Webb14 jan. 2024 · To this end, the IBC stair code requires: Stairways to be no less than 36 inches in width. Landings in all sets of stairs more than 12 feet in height. Handrails or side-guards on stairs and platforms. Closed risers four to seven inches high. Tread depth not less than 11 inches.
